I read that one needs to have a bitmap (.bmp) image, dimensions 97x25 or smaller. I made one that is 85x20, and copied it onto my MMC.
Using FExplorer, I browsed to the location of that image (E😊, clicked Options -> File -> Set as operator logo. FExplorer handled creating C:/System/Apps/phone/oplogo/320_307_0.mbm or whatever it was called - I didn't need to worry about that. Then it automatically rebooted, and up came my image!
